15th Century Village house perched on top of a hill with beautiful views. A south facing terrace looking to the Petit Luberon mountains. A complete renovation provides all modern day comforts and a relaxing atmosphere to enjoy after a day in Provence. The village of Menerbes (A Year in Provence - Peter Mayle) has mostly local villagers living here. Beautiful walks and cycling are popular pastimes. There are museums, an art gallery & a few shops run by locals. Unspoilt and completely unique.

Roussillon is a typical Provencal village in the heart of the Luberon Park and is part of the association of the most beautiful villages in France. Completely refurbished in 2018, the house is on 2 levels and in the center of the village, on a very quiet street. One of its main assets is its south-facing terrace with panoramic views of the Ochre Cliffs of Roussillon, the Luberon massif and the Alpilles range. On the edge between the village of Gargas, a pine forest and old ochre quarries, this old house – restored in the style of the Luberon – is ideal for a holiday in the heart of the Luberon. With an area of 140 m2, the house has 3 bedrooms to accommodate up to 6 people (2 double beds and 1 2 single beds). A charming garden open to the landscape and a swimming pool whose water is drawn from a well, thanks to an old mechanism, enhance the premises.
